Trivia about the song Burn, Georgia, Burn by Alabama

When was the song “Burn, Georgia, Burn” released by Alabama?
The song Burn, Georgia, Burn was released in 1981, on the album “Feels So Right”.
Who composed the song “Burn, Georgia, Burn” by Alabama?
The song “Burn, Georgia, Burn” by Alabama was composed by Roger Murrah and Tim Lewis.
